That is never an ideal solution because it can compromise stability. A tripod design is popular because of the inherent stability, and other roller stands have four legs. Long cylindrical objects are difficult to control with standard roller stands. The solution is a pipeline roller, which is either a single roller shaped like an hourglass fixed horizontally, or two angled rollers providing a V for the cylinder or tube to sit in.

Perhaps the most important factor for many people is the weight rating of the roller stand — the maximum it can safely support — which can be anywhere from pounds to as much as 2, pounds. The leg design is important here. The rolling components are almost always made of steel, which is then either galvanized or chrome plated to prevent rust. Other parts may be painted or powder coated. The latter is more resistant to scratches.

The width of the rollers may be a factor. On some models notably three-in-ones the end plates that hold the rollers can get in the way.

You may want to consider the maximum and minimum height adjustments because roller stands vary considerably. Some offer a couple of feet while others are less than a foot. In many cases, the adjustment is simply by a knob or twist handle rotating a threaded bar that clamps against the sliding part holding the roller head.

In some, the upper sliding section that holds the roller is wedge shaped. So while a screw handle is used to set the height, the stand is not actually relying on the clamping force of that screw.

To keep your roller stand operating smoothly, lubricate it regularly with lightweight oil. Avoid petroleum-based sprays, which leave a residue that can trap grit and do more harm than good.
